Headspace analysis is the method used to determine the composition of gases or volatile compounds present in a sample.

Key Features

  • Identification of compounds
  • Quantification of compounds
  • Non-destructive testing
  • High sensitivity and selectivity

Pros

  • Provides valuable information about sample composition
  • Can be applied to various industries such as food, pharmaceuticals, and environmental monitoring

Cons

  • Requires specialized equipment and technical expertise
  • Can be time-consuming and costly
